School Council

A new school council is elected at the beginning of each academic year, with representatives from every class from Year 1 to Year 6. All school council representatives are elected by their peers. The school council meets regularly to speak on behalf of the whole school and make decisions about school life. Class representatives feedback ideas from meetings to their classes and to the whole school in assemblies. The school council allows the opinions of our pupils to be valued and shared with the Headteacher and other members of staff.

School Council Aims for 2024-2025

  • Meet regularly to discuss the whole school ideas and views
  • Give every pupil a voice
  • Meet with key members of staff and the headteacher to discuss ideas
  • Feedback to all pupils in assembly
  • Organise fundraising events throughout the year to raise money for the school and decide how the money will be used
  • Contribute to charity and whole school events
  • To support the school to learn more about British Values and celebrate special events through our Family Group meetings

Sports Crew members – 2024-2025

We also have a ‘Sports Crew’.  These children attend an interview to be selected.  They organise playground games, help to choose sports clubs and promote being active and the benefits of exercise.

School Eco Council members – 2024-2025

Our Eco Council is a group of pupils from across the school, who meet regularly to discuss eco friendly and environmental issues within school. This prepares children to live their future lives with consideration for global issues. Typically our activities are around: biodiversity, healthy living, energy, waste and recycling.
